Lillian Lux Burstein

Lillian Lux (June 20, 1918 – June 11, 2005) was an American singer, author, songwriter and actress in Yiddish theater and Yiddish vaudeville in the United States, Israel, and other Yiddish speaking communities in the diaspora.

Birth and Death Data: Born June 20, 1918 (Brooklyn), Died June 11, 2005 (New York City)

Date Range of DAHR Recordings: 1929

Roles Represented in DAHR: vocalist
